Rockwell Automation announces that as of June 30, 2022, the PowerFlex 700L AC Drive 20L will be discontinued and no longer available for sale. Customers are encouraged to remove references to the affected product(s)
Discontinued Date: June 30, 2022 Replacement Category: Engineering Replacement

Technical Specifications
Construction
Mechanical
Electrical
Environmental
Documents
Alternative Products
Technotes
Width
423.8 mm
Height
955.7 mm
Depth
566.1 mm
Weight
186 kg
Terminal bolt size
M8, PE, motor ground bus bar for power terminal
Custom option
None
Recommended tightening torque
40 Nm (354 in-lb)(±10%), PE, motor ground bus bar for power terminal
SHLD terminal
Terminating point for control wiring shields on the drive for control terminal
DC bus test point socket
4 mm socket for DC bus voltage measurement only (2 terminals: DC+, DC-) for power terminal
Motor lead lengths
76 m (250 ft) total
Wire strip length for active converter cassette terminal blocks-P1 & P2
8 mm (0.31 in) for control terminal
Wire strip length for terminal block-TB1
8 mm (0.31 in) for control terminal
Wire strip length for SHLD terminal
10 mm (0.39 in) for control terminal
Wire strip length for PS- and PS+ terminal
10 mm (0.39 in) for control terminal
Terminal block-TB1 1b 7: +24V (digin)
Drive-supplied +24V DC for control terminal
Recommended tightening torque for active converter cassette terminal blocks-P1 & P2
0.8 Nm (7 in-lb)(±10%) for control terminal
Recommended tightening torque for terminal block-TB1
0.9 Nm (8 in-lb)(±10%) for control terminal
Recommended tightening torque for SHLD terminal
1.4 Nm (12 in-lb)(±10%) for control terminal
Recommended tightening torque for PS- and PS+ terminal
0.6 Nm (5.3 in-lb)(±10%) for control terminal
PS- terminal and PS+ terminal
300V DC auxiliary control voltage for control terminal
Wire size for terminal block-TB1
0.2 mm² to 4 mm² (#24 AWG to #10 AWG) for control terminal
Wire size for PS- and PS+ terminal
0.5 mm² to 4 mm² (#22 AWG to #12 AWG) for control terminal
Wire size for active converter cassette terminal blocks-P1 & P2
0.3 mm² to 3.3 mm² (#22 AWG to #12 AWG) for control terminal
Wire size for SHLD terminal
0.3 mm² to 2.1 mm² (#22 AWG to #14 AWG) for control terminal
Active converter cassette terminal blocks-P1 & P2
Active converter AC power and control wiring for control terminal
PE, motor ground bus bar
Terminating point for wiring shields and grounds for power terminal
Terminal block-TB1 1b 8: gate enable
Enables the firing of the IGBTs. Factory-installed jumper from terminal 1b 7 to terminal 1b 8 allows firing of the IGBTs for control terminal
Terminal block-TB1 1b 5: +12/+24V cooling loop 1b 6: cooling loop return
Drive control wiring: output dry contact (12V DC/24V DC @ 2A max.) indicating the drive is powered and has completed precharge for control terminal
Degree of protection (IP)
IP00
Shock
10 G peak for 11 ms duration (±1.0 ms), three shocks in each direction, in each axis
PWM frequency
4 kHz
Vibration
2 mm (0.07 in.) displacement, 1 G peak Alitude, 1 mm (0.04 in.) displacement from 2…13.2 Hz, 0.7 G acceleration at 13.2 Hz to 1.0 G acceleration at 55 Hz, 1 G acceleration from 55 …512 Hz Duration: ten logarithmic sine sweep cycles per axis, at sweep ra
Number of analogue outputs
2
Mains voltage
480 V
DC bus undervoltage shutoff/fault
300V @ 480V
DC bus overvoltage trip
815V @ 480V
DC nominal bus voltage
700V @ 480V
Brake IGBT
No brake IGBT
Input voltage
480V AC, 3-phase, 60 Hz
Torque regulation without feedback
±10%, 600 rad/sec bandwidth
Torque regulation with feedback
±5%, 4400 rad/sec bandwidth
Internal communication module
No communication module
AC input undervoltage trip
340V @ 480V
Displacement power factor
0.98 across entire speed range.
Circuit breaker current rating, max
900A @ 480V AC, 3-phase, normal duty
Motor circuit protector current rating, max
600A @ 480V AC, 3-phase, normal duty
Non-time delay fuse current rating, min
500A @ 480V AC, 3-phase, normal duty
Non-time delay fuse current rating, max
900A @ 480V AC, 3-phase, normal duty
Logic control ride-thru
0.25 s, drive not running
Brake resistor
No internal brake resistor
Input current rating
360A @ 480V AC, 3-phase, normal duty
Documentation
English documentation set
Carrier frequency
2, 4 or 8 kHz drive rating based on kHz
AC input overvoltage trip
528V @ 480V
Electronic motor overload protection
Class 10 motor overload protection according to NEC article 430 and motor over-temperature protection according to NEC article 430.126 (A)(2). UL 508C file E59272
Dual element time delay fuse current rating
500-750A @ 480V AC, 3-phase, normal duty
Heat sink thermistor
Monitored by microprocessor overtemp trip
Equipment type
Complete regenerative drive
Stop modes
Multiple progmable stop modes including - RA, Coast, and Current Limit
Human interface module
LCD display full numeric keypad with progming keys
Acceleration/deceleration
Independently progmable accel and decel times, adjustable from 0-6553.5 s in 0.01 s increments.
Number of digital inputs
6
Number of digital outputs
3
Number of analogue inputs
2
Supporting protocol for DeviceNet
True
Additional configuration
700S Phase II, no DriveLogix, no embedded communication
Application in industrial area permitted
True
Supporting protocol for EtherNet/IP
True
Mains frequency
60 Hz
Actual short circuit rating
Determined by AIC rating of installed circuit breaker.
Output current (with 480V AC induction motor)
Normal duty: 540 A @ 150% of continuous current for 3 s
Watt loss
Complete drive: 7900 W @ 480V total liquid
Feedback option
No ftdback
Enclosure type
IP00/NEMA/UL Type open
Output current rating
360A @ 300Hp (224 kW) normal duty, 235 Hp (175 kW) heavy duty, frame 2
Control options
700S phase II control, expanded cassette
Drive overcurrent trip
Software overcurrent trip: 200% of rated current (typical)
Efficiency
96.2% at rated A, nominal line volts
Output frequency
0 to 350 Hz
Speed control
Speed regulation with ftdback: 0.001% of base speed across 120:1 speed range 1000:1 operating range 250 rad/sec bandwidth
Current limit capability
Independent motoring and regenerative power limits progmable to 800% of rated output current
Selectable motor control
Vector control with force technology (with and without ftdback), V/Hz control and permanent magnet motor control.
Input phases
3-phase input provides full rating for all drives.
Control method
Sine coded PWM with progmable carrier frequency
Number of phases output
3
Number of phases input
3
With control element
True
Supporting protocol for TCP/IP
True
Supporting protocol for PROFIBUS
True
Supporting protocol for CAN
True
Supporting protocol for Modbus
True
Application in domestic- and commercial area permitted
True
Input frequency tolerance
47...63 Hz
Output voltage range
0 to rated motor voltage
Short circuit trip
Phase-to-phase on drive output
Ground fault trip
Phase-to-ground on drive output
Control logic noise immunity
Showering arc transients upto 1500V peak
Line transients
Up to 6000 volts peak per IEEE C62.41-1991
Output power bus bar
Motor connections (U/T1, V/T2, W/T3) for power terminal
Input power bus bar
Input power connection (R/L1, S/L2, T/L3) for power terminal
Intermittent overload
110% overload capability for up to 1 min, 150% overload capability for up to 3 s
Short circuit current rating
To match specified circuit breaker capability, less than or equal to 200000 A symmetrical.
Pressure drop from drive inlet to drive outlet at minimum coolant flow rate
1.58 bar
Coolant flow rating, min
30.3 l/min
Coolant flow rating, max
45.4 l/min
Estimated amount of coolant
15.1 L
Coolant temperature
0 °C
Altitude
1000 m (3280 ft) at rated current
Surrounding air temperature without derating, max
0 to 50 °C (32 to 122 °F) @ IP20, NEMA/UL Type 1
Coolant type
WEG50 equals good quality or distilled water with approved inhibited ethylene glycol, 50% glycol by volume or WPG50 equals good quality or distilled water with approved inhibited propylene glycol, 50% glycol by volume.
Atmosphere
Drive must not be installed in an area where the ambient atmosphere contains volatile or corrosive gas, vapors, or dust, If the drive is not going to be installed for a period of time, it must be stored in an area where it will not be exposed to a corrosi
Relative humidity
5...95% noncondensing
Storage temperature
-40...85 °C (-40...185 °F) for all constructions
